Discovering Your Perfect Fit: Private, Low Doc & Non-Bank Home Loan Options
Are you searching for a property loan that accommodates your unique needs? Traditional lenders often have strict lending standards. This can make it difficult for some borrowers to secure a loan.
However, there are viable home loan choices available that may be a ideal fit. Private lenders, low-doc loans, and non-bank lenders offer more flexible lending arrangements.
Let's what you need to understand about these possibilities:
- Independent Lenders: These lenders function separate from the traditional banking structure. They often have more relaxed lending criteria and are willing to evaluate borrowers with a range of credit histories
- Reduced Documentation Loans: As the name indicates, these loans require less documentation from individuals. This can be a beneficial option for those who struggle providing traditional credit documentation
- Alternative Lenders: These lenders are not part of the traditional banking sector. They often extend a wider selection of loan products and may be more adaptable to unique borrowing situations
It's important to thoroughly research and analyze different loan options.
